92 Gmc 2 Wheel Drive 1 Ton Very Solid Cab Runs Well Needs Some Work on 2040-cars
Marietta, Minnesota, United States
This is a 92 GMC 2 wheel drive, 5.7 (350) 4l80e trans 4.10 posi rear axle, heavy duty brakes.
First the good, the body is awesome, the cab floors, and corners are rust free, along with the rocker panels, the only rust on her is above the rear wheels, (see whats included for that issue). The tires are fair but plenty of life in them, the motor has always started and runs very well. The bad, it needs a windshield because of a crack, one wiper arm is missing, the brakes need repair, as well as the power steering hose, ,and for some reason now the transmission does not want to engage reverse. I know it sounds like it needs a lot but if you need a work truck and you are willing to put in some wrench time this is the one for you, (whats included) from the starting bid to 699.99 you get the truck and that's it. If the bid gets to 700.00 or better im throwing in 2 repair panels for the rear wheel wells, power steering hoses, brake pads for the front, front calipers, brake hoses, and a master cylinder, all new in box unused parts |

GMC Canyon will debut in Detroit
Fri, 20 Dec 2013With the debut of the Chevrolet Colorado at November's Los Angeles Auto Show, perhaps it was only a matter of time before we saw the small truck's GMC counterpart. That time will be January, as we've received official confirmation that the GMC Canyon will be revived at next month's North American International Auto Show in Detroit.
The news came in the latest issue of the Detroit Auto Show's newsletter, NAIAS Connect. The article hasn't been posted online quite yet, but it details the Canyon as one of the world production debuts slated for the show.
While we've heard rumors that the Canyon would arrive in Detroit, this is our first concrete bit of evidence. As we've detailed before, we expect the Canyon to be stylistically quite different than the Colorado, though the underpinnings will be shared. The teaser image we have above is currently our only look at the new truck. We'll hopefully have more details in the next few weeks as the GMC Canyon draws closer to its official debut.
GM recalling 117,000 sedans, crossovers, SUVs, pickups and vans
Thu, 02 Oct 2014General Motors has issued a stop-sale to dealers and has notified the National Highway Transportation Safety Administration of its intention to recall 117,000 vehicles in the United States, Canada and Mexico. Of those vehicles, only 4,500 are at dealerships.
The affected vehicles include the Cadillac CTS and Chevrolet Impala sedans, fullsize SUVs (Cadillac Escalade, Chevy Tahoe and Suburban and GMC Yukon and Yukon XL), Lambda-platform crossovers (Chevy Traverse, Buick Enclave and GMC Acadia), heavy-duty pickups (Chevy Silverado HD and GMC Sierra HD) and fullsize vans (Chevy Express and GMC Savana). The sedans and body-on-frame SUVs include model years 2013 and 2014, while the CUVs, heavy-duty pickups and vans are limited to MY2014.
GM confirmed the recall to Autoblog via an emailed statement (which we've included below). According to the statement, the issue at hand in what is the company's 69th recall of 2014 covers the chassis-control module. Automotive News is reporting that a problem in the chassis-control system could cause a short in the module, which could cause the engine to stall or fail to start. The fault could also affect the trailer-brake control, provided it's equipped.
